turnaround

If the turnaround bit is set, the message is a turnaround message, that is, a

message sent from one network variable to another network variable on the

same device.

pool

Set the pool bit should 0 for a downlink message.

response

Set the response bit to 1 for a downlink response message, and 0 otherwise. If

it is set for an uplink message, the message is a response to a previously sent

request.

length

The length field in the message header is distinct from the length field in the

application layer header. The length field the message header indicates the

number of bytes for the message data.

Network Address

The network address specifies the address for network (niCOMM) messages,

which includes application messages as well as network variable messages. The

network address is not used for local (niNETMGMT) messages or for implicitly

addressed downlink messages, but it must be present in the application buffer.

The type definition for ExplicitAddr is a union of three structures, depending on

the type of message buffer. For more information about address modes and the

corresponding structures, see the ISO/IEC 14908-1 protocol specification.
The OpenLDV Developer Example also contains an example definition of the

related structures in the OpenLDVdefinitions.h header file.

SendAddrDtl

This structure is used for a downlink, explicitly addressed message, and contains

the destination address of the downlink message in one of four formats,

depending on the address mode. The address modes for sending explicitly

addressed messages are broadcast, group, subnet/node, Neuron ID, local, and

implicit. The SendAddrDtl formats for downlink messages sent using each of

these address modes are displayed below.
